Peter Obumneme Okoye (ⓘ; born 18 November 1981[a]), professionally known as Mr. P, is a Nigerian singer, songwriter, dancer, and record producer. He gained recognition in the early 2000s as a member of the music duo P-Square with his identical twin brother Rudeboy.[2] In 2021, he was awarded an honorary doctorate from ESCAE University in Benin Republic.[3][4]

Early life and education
Peter Obumneme Okoye and his twin brother Paul grew up in a large family, in Jos in Plateau State, Nigeria. He was born into the family of Josephine Okoye and Mazi Moses Okoye.[5] Peter and Paul joined a school of music and drama club, where they started dancing, singing and performing songs of popular artist like MC Hammer, Bobby Brown and Michael Jackson.[6]
Peter Okoye attended St. Murumba secondary school, a Catholic school in Jos, Plateau State Nigeria. Later in 1999, he applied to the University of Abuja to study Business Administration, but didn't complete the degree.[7][8]
Solo career
In 2017, P-Square disbanded and both band members parted ways.[9][10] Mr P first dropped his solo single titled "For My Head", "Cool It Down" in 2017.[11]
In 2018, Mr. P collaborated with Nyanda of Brick & Lace on a song titled "Wokie Wokie".[12] In 2021, Mr. P founded his own record label called P-Classic Records, the label has signed Nigerian activist and disc jockey DJ Switch[13] and in 2021, he released a 16-track debut album titled, The Prodigal which featured Tiwa Savage, Simi, Teni, Wande Coal, Tamar Braxton, Singah, Mohombi, DJ Switch, and OvieKelz.[14][15]
Mr. P played the role of Arinze in Genevieve Nnaji's Lionheart (2018).[16]

Endorsement deals
On June 16, 2016, Mr P was made a Kia motor ambassador.[19] Mr. P was also made a brand ambassador for Olympic Milk, produced by Nutricima limited.[20] Peter founded a reality TV show named Dance with Peter which was sponsored by Globacom Telecommunication Limited.[21] In August 2021, he was unveiled as the brand ambassador of Adidas, a manufacturing company that deals with shoes, clothing and accessories.[22]
